This engraving by Coenraet Waumans, dating back to 1649, portrays the Dutch painter Herman Saftleven. It is a classic example of a portrait, with Saftleven depicted in a three-quarter view, wearing a dark coat and a white collar. His hand, resting on a surface outside of the frame, is a common compositional element in Dutch portraiture. The etching, characterized by fine lines and shading, creates a realistic portrayal of Saftleven, capturing his facial features and the textures of his clothing. This small, yet detailed work is held in the Rijksmuseum, showcasing the artistic talent of both the sitter and the engraver.
